Hello I have previously used Centos 4.x in runlevel 3, when I plug in my usb storage device/cd in cd-rom, it is shown under /media, for example /media/MyUsbStick. Now in Centos 5.2, when I insert usb storage device, nothing is shown under /media (runlevel 3). When I have runlevel 5 and X running, usb stick / cdrom is automounted fine. I can mount the stick using /dev/xxx device, but would prefer if: a) cdrom and usb-stick would appear under /media automatically and I could manually mount it b) cdrom and usb-stick would be automounted when inserted (like in runlevel 5). Any ideas, how to accomplish (a) or (b)? Regards, Kimmo Koivisto
